CO2 FERTILIZATION SYSTEM INSTALLATION IN GREENHOUSES

CO2 is vital for the healthy growth and development of plants. Greenhouses use CO2 fertilization systems to meet this basic need. This article provides detailed information on the importance, features and installation process of a CO2 fertilization system in greenhouses.

Importance of CO2 Fertilization System: CO2 fertilization is a method that accelerates plant growth and increases yield in greenhouses. In the process of photosynthesis, carbon dioxide is used to make plants greener and healthier. This system must be specifically designed and implemented to suit the dimensions of the available greenhouse space.

Installation Process:

  1. Special Design: Since each greenhouse has different dimensions and characteristics, the CO2 fertilization system is specially designed according to the available space of the greenhouse.
  2. Pipeline Selection: The effectiveness of the system depends on the selection of the right pipeline. The length and diameter of the pipeline is determined by the overall surface area of the greenhouse and the CO2 distribution.
  3. Dosing and Pressure Distribution: The dosage and pressure distribution over the total surface area is optimized by means of a CO2 fan, usually installed in the boiler room.
  4. Calculation Program: In order to ensure correct CO2 distribution, a calculation program is used that takes into account factors such as the type of plant and the required dosage standard.
  5. Gas Air Ducts: The diameter of the holes in the plastic-nylon gas air ducts used for CO2 distribution varies for effective distribution.

Plant Type and Dosage Standards: The success of a CO2 fertilization system depends on setting the right plant type and dosage standards. Dosage standards, usually expressed in cubic meters of gas per hectare, are important to meet the CO2 needs of plants.
